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Bioko Allen's bushbaby | Slender-footed Robberfly |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Chordata (Chordates) | Arthropoda (Arthropods) |
| Class | Mammalia (Mammals) | Insecta (Insects) |
| Order | Primates (Primates) | Diptera (Diptera) |
| Family | Galagidae | Asilidae |
| Genus | Sciurocheirus | Leptarthrus |
| Species | Sciurocheirus alleni | Leptarthrus brevirostris |
